Cresemba is the brand name for isavuconazole. A “Cresemba generic” typically means an approved lower-cost version of isavuconazole. Whether one is available depends on the status of regulatory approvals and the specific market.
A practical way to check is to search DrugPatentWatch for the exact drug name (isavuconazole) and the brand (Cresemba). That site tracks patent and exclusivity information that often determines when generics can launch. [1]
Generic launches are usually linked to when relevant patents and exclusivities end. DrugPatentWatch can help identify those dates and any ongoing patent challenges that affect timing. [1]
Even if a generic is approved in one country, it may not be marketed everywhere. Local regulator approvals and local manufacturing/filing timelines can delay availability.
